TM-D700A/E
ADJUSTMENT
Measuring
Equipment
for
Adjustment
1.
Digital
voltmeter
(D.V.M)
input
impedance:
High
2.
RF
valve
voltmeter
(RF
V.M)
Input
impedance:
1M
or
more,
2
pF
or
less
Voltage
range:
Full
scale
=
10mV
to
300V
Measurable
frequency
range:
up
to
450MHz
3.
Frequency
counter
(f.
counter)
Input
sensitivity:
About
50mV
Measurable
frequency:
450MHz
or
more
4.
DC
power
suppiy
Voltage:
Variable
in
the
range
10
to
17V
Current:
13A
or
more
5.
Power
meter
Measurement
power:
60W,
30W,
10W
Impedance:
50
Measurable
frequency:
450MHz
6.
AF
valve
voltmeter
(AF
V.M)
Input
impedance:
1MQ
or
more
Voltage
range:
Fuil
scale
=
1mV
to
30
V
Measurable
frequency
range:
50Hz
to
10kHz
7.
AF
generator
(AG)
Output
frequency:
100Hz
to
10kHz
Output
voltage:
0.5mV
to
1V
8.
Line
detector
Measurable
frequency:
450MHz
9.
Spectrum
analyzer
Measurable
frequency:
450MHz
10.
Directional
coupler
11.
Oscilloscope
High
sensitivity
with
horizontal
input
terminal
12,
Standard
signal
generator
(SSG)
The
standard
signal
generator
must
be
able
to
generate
the
1GHz
band
frequencies
and
vary
the
amplitude
and
frequency.
Output:
-133dBm
to
greater
than
-13dBm
13.
Dummy
load
(for
AF)
8Q,
about
5W
14.Noise
generator
The
noise
generator
must
be
able
to
generate
noise
similar
to
ignition
noise
containing
high-frequency
components
of
450MHz
or
more.
15.Sweep
generator
The
sweep
generator
must
be
able
to
sweep
the
144
and
430MHz
bands.
16.
Tracking
generator
17.
Adjustment
jig
Preparation
@
Set
the
controls
and
switches
to
the
positions
listed
below
unless
otherwise
specified.
VOL
control
Fully
counterclockwise
SQL
control
Fully
counterclockwise
POWER
switch
OFF
(For
fixed
stations)
OFF
DC
power
supply
POWER
switch
uP
——
——
DWN
C8
(DC8V:100mA
max.)
NC
E
MC
PTT
ME
Microphone
socket
(as
viewed
from
the
front
of
the
set)
Use
an
insulated
rod,
such
as
a
plastic
rod,
for
adjustment
(especially
for
trimmers,
coils,
etc.).
To
protect
the
signal
generator,
never
connect
the
microphone
to
the
microphone
socket
when
the
receiver
section
is
adjusted.
@
Before
the
power
cord
is
connected,
make
sure
the
power
switch
is
off.
Without
specification
of
SSG,
standard
modulation
is
applied
(MOD
:
1kHz,
DEV
:
+3kHz,
AF
output
:
_
0.63V/8Q)
@
See
the
instruction
manual
for
transmit
and
receive
operations.
